15.6 Disinfection

Disinfection of storage tank
Your system should be cleaned and disinfected at least once a year to
eliminate any bacteria that are possibly in the system. We recommend
that you carry out cleaning and disinfection shortly before the time that
the filter cartridge must to be replaced.
Use MICRO-Chlor Granulate, article no. 09.2202 as disinfectant (Europe only), or Cleaning So-
lution, article no. 50129891 (US-market only).
Please observe the information given in the safety data sheet supplied
with Micro-Chlor disinfectant to avoid possible health hazards!
2.
The pure water system must be in the "Stand by" operating mode.
The storage tank must be filled.
3.
Switch the system off and unplug the power supply from the pure water system.
4.
Turn off the feedwater supply to the system.
5.
Open the dispensing valve to bleed the pure water system completely and then close
it again.
6.
Remove the covering hood from the storage tank.
7.
Remove the four connectors from the pure water system to the storage tank and pull
the 8 pin connector (float switch, pressure pump, (see Chapter 11. Putting the system
into operation).
8.
Lift the system from the storage tank and put it aside.
9.
Remove the table by removing the 3 screws.
10.
Open the lid of the storage tank, pour the contents of a MICRO-Chlor container or the
disinfectant Cleaning Solution in the water-filled tank and then close the lid.
11.
Leave the disinfectant for 1 hour in the storage tank..
Do not take any water from the dispensing valve or the storage tank during
disinfection.
